Britney Spears Banned From Driving Kids

Judge orders Britney Spears not to drive with children in car.

Los Angeles Superior Court Commissioner Scott Gordon gave the sealed order during a court hearing in which Spears' ex-husband Kevin Federline's lawyer officially informed the judge that Spears ran a red light with their two little boys in the car last week.

The sudden move was made after a court hearing today, during which Mark Vincent Kaplan, K-Fed's lawyer, officially informed the judge that Brit blew a red light with her kiddies in the car last week.

Spears was caught on video that shows the pop singer running a red light at a Hollywood Hills intersection while driving the children in the back seat.

Britney's driving has been an ongoing problem for her. She has run over people three times in nearly a month, 1 was a sheriff deputy and 2 were camera people. The LAPD is actually investigating another hit and run involving the deputy.

K-Fed's camp will also argue about Britney testing positive for illegal drugs. Britney's lawyers are planning on blaming her drug results on ADD. Maybe her driving could be ADD, but drugs?

Federline has temporary custody of Sean Preston, 2, and Jayden James, 1, because Spears has defied court orders.
